I, personally, think wheel adapters are a bad idea. The original studs will almost assuredly be longer than adapter and hit the wheel, as well as move the wheel outward and possibly get into clearance issues (but not necessarily). I can think of a few other reasons why I wouldn't use them, but the above reason is probably enough as you would have to cut your studs to fit the adapters, and would not be able to reinstall your regular wheels later. Even if it would work, would not feel comfortable with "hidden" nuts that cannot re-torqe easily.
